In 2012, April Cornell implemented Intuit Quickbooks Enterprise as its ERP Financial system supporting finance and accounting functions. The deployment targeted the company's US corporate finance organization for the consumer packaged goods business, which operates with roughly 300 employees and about $35 million in annual revenue. The implementation centralized transactional accounting and financial reporting on Intuit Quickbooks Enterprise to provide a single source for corporate financial data.
Configuration work emphasized core ERP Financial capabilities, including the general ledger, accounts payable, accounts receivable, invoicing, and inventory accounting to align product costing with financial records. Intuit Quickbooks Enterprise was provisioned as a multi user corporate accounting environment with role based access controls and segmented company files to manage departmental ledgers and cost centers. Standard transaction workflows and chart of accounts structures were applied to support consistent posting and period close activities.
Operational coverage focused on finance and accounting operations across corporate headquarters and supporting order to cash and procure to pay workflows, standardizing journal entry governance and month end close procedures. The program included process documentation, role based approval responsibilities, and reconciliations, embedding structured financial workflows within Intuit Quickbooks Enterprise.

In 2020 April Cornell implemented Salesforce Chat, formerly Salesforce Live Agent, on its customer facing website. April Cornell is a United States Consumer Packaged Goods company with roughly 300 employees and $35 million in revenue, and the deployment aligns with the Chatbots and Conversational AI category to provide real time visitor engagement and support.
The configuration uses Salesforce Chat as an embedded web chat client, configured with real time agent routing, session transcript capture, canned response templates, and the agent console for concurrent conversation handling. Implementation work focused on chat button placement, business hours routing, skill based queues, and scripted response flows to standardize frontline interactions and ensure consistent agent context.
Integration scope is centered on embedding the Salesforce Chat client into site pages and routing interactions into the Salesforce Chat runtime to preserve transcripts and visitor metadata for agent use. Operational coverage targets ecommerce and customer service workflows, enabling agents to follow scripted paths and escalate interactions to internal subject matter experts when needed.
Governance centered on establishing chat handling workflows, agent availability rules, and acceptance SLAs, alongside phased agent training and playbook documentation to support consistent consumer inquiry handling.
